Youth Hockey players compete for Blue Note Cup Championships

MARYLAND HEIGHTS — Centene Community Ice Center is hosting the Blue Note Cup Youth Hockey Championships this weekend.

Youth hockey players from St. Louis and the Midwest have taken over the venue. The St. Louis Blues and their charity “Blues for Kids” support the Blue Note Cup. The tournament is in its 13th year.

The tournament features 5,000 players and 250 teams competing for 35 championships spread over two days. The Squirt 10U through Midget 18U divisions have 3,700 players, while the remaining players are in the 6U and 8U Festival divisions.
